Overview

Exfiltration represents a data exfiltration attempt from one or more sources to one or more targets. The sources attribute lists the sources of the exfiltrated data. The targets attribute lists the destinations the data was copied to.

Instance Attribute Details

#sourcesArray<Google::Apis::SecuritycenterV1::ExfilResource>

If there are multiple sources, then the data is considered "joined" between them. For instance, BigQuery can join multiple tables, and each table would be considered a source. Corresponds to the JSON property sources

#targetsArray<Google::Apis::SecuritycenterV1::ExfilResource>

If there are multiple targets, each target would get a complete copy of the " joined" source data. Corresponds to the JSON property targets
